Is Myers Briggs supported by science?

The MBTI tests have limited reliability and validity, and are not sufficiently backed by scientific evidence. They remain popular due to a cognitive bias called the Barnum effect, which makes us gullible to vague descriptions of ourselves.

What is the most scientific personality test?

The Big Five Personality Test is by far the most scientifically validated and reliable psychological model to measure personality. This test is, together with the Jung test (MBTI test style) and the DISC assessment, one of the most well known personality tests worldwide.

Is the Big Five scientific?

The “Big Five” traits (extroversion, neuroticism, openness, conscientiousness and agreeableness) emerged in the 1940s through studies of the English language for descriptive terms. Those categories were validated in the 1990s as a scientifically backed way to evaluate a person’s character.

What are some criticisms of the Big Five?

Five Flaws with the Big Five

  • The Big Five are dimensions, not types.
  • Personality traits are not fixed, but can change over time.
  • Quality personality assessment can’t be done with short measures.
  • Traits aren’t compensatory with one another.
  • There’s more to personality than the Big Five.
